New Zealand 0800 804 222 Australia 1300 638 483 UK 0800 195 1602 Care and Cleaning: 98-0338 Never use abrasives or abrasive cleaning agents to clean this product. Clean regularly with ISSUE B JUN 2016 contamination free warm soapy water and a damp soft cloth. Periodically the filter washer should be removed from the end of the shower hose and cleaned. Page 3 of 3 Methven warrants this product against manufacturing defects and that it is suitable for use under the general operating conditions specified in this instruction sheet. However, regional regulations apply and may affect your warranty. Please refer to www.methven.com or call customer service for full details. ">
